Abstract

The utility model relates to the technical field of plastic flowerpots, in particular to a water-saving high-strength durable plastic flowerpot, which comprises an outer shell, wherein a reinforcing plate is fixedly connected to the inner side of the outer shell, an inner shell is fixedly connected to one side of the reinforcing plate, which is far away from the outer shell, a pot bottom is fixedly connected to the bottom end of the inner shell, a water outlet is formed in one side of the pot bottom, a collecting disc is fixedly connected to the top end position of the outer side of the outer shell, a top plate is fixedly connected to the bottom end position of the outer side of the outer shell, one end of the top plate, which is far away from the outer shell, is fixedly connected with a riser, and one side of the riser is provided with a vent.

Background
The flowerpot is a container for containing plants such as flowers, grass and the like, is made of single-layer plastic materials, is quite easy to deform due to collision caused by jolt in transportation, influences use, and also needs a certain water source for flower and grass planting, plants planted in the outdoor flowerpot can draw water from rainwater, so that the frequency of manual watering is relieved to a certain extent, fresh water resources are saved, but rainwater is not always needed to be collected for later use, and therefore the water-saving high-strength durable plastic flowerpot is needed.
The existing plastic flowerpot is often of a single-layer structure, and is easy to jolt and deform due to external force extrusion during transportation; the existing plastic flowerpot can not effectively collect and store natural rainwater, natural resources can not be effectively utilized, and fresh water resources are wasted; the existing plastic flowerpot cannot automatically reuse irrigation and residual water, manual irrigation is needed, and the existing plastic flowerpot is troublesome, so that the water-saving high-strength durable plastic flowerpot is provided for the problems.

Compared with the prior art, the utility model has the beneficial effects that:
1. According to the utility model, by means of the components such as the outer shell, the reinforcing plate and the inner shell, effective supporting force is realized, the flowerpot is not deformed under the condition of external force, and the energy can be effectively absorbed by the reinforcing plate arranged between the outer shell and the inner shell, so that the problems that the existing plastic flowerpot is in a single-layer structure, is easy to jolt during transportation, and is easy to deform due to external force extrusion are solved;
2. According to the utility model, through the components such as the collecting tray, the outer shell, the reinforcing plates, the inner shell, the water outlet, the basin bottom, the top plate, the vertical plates and the bottom plate, the effective collection of rainwater and the artificial watering of residual water sources is realized, and a large amount of rainwater is stored, the rainwater is collected through the collecting tray, flows into the storage bin formed by the top plate, the vertical plates and the bottom plate through the gap between every two reinforcing plates, and the artificially-watered fresh water flows into the storage bin through the water outlet, so that the problems that the natural rainwater cannot be effectively collected and stored, the natural resources cannot be effectively utilized, and the fresh water resources are wasted are solved;
3. In the utility model, the recycling of the collected water source is realized through the components such as the water suction pipe, the water pump, the water pipe, the spray head and the like, the water pump pumps water through the water suction pipe, the collected wastewater is brought into the spray head through the water pipe, and the spray head automatically irrigates plants, so that the problems that the existing plastic flowerpot cannot automatically recycle the irrigated water and the residual water, manual irrigation is needed, and the trouble is caused are solved;
4. according to the utility model, through the components such as the supporting legs, the water-saving high-strength durable plastic flowerpot is realized, the stable supporting force between the outdoor and the ground is realized, the side turning of the flowerpot is effectively prevented, the gap between the flowerpot and the ground is kept, and the bottom plate is prevented from being corroded.

The working flow is as follows: when plants are needed to be planted, firstly, soil and plants are placed in the inner shell 3, after the plants are placed, the plants are watered, redundant water sources are discharged through the water outlet 5 at the bottom, the roots of the plants are prevented from being soaked by water, the discharged water sources are collected in the storage bin formed by the top plate 7, the vertical plate 8 and the bottom plate 10, the ventilation holes 9 and the water outlet 5 are mutually ventilated to ensure the ventilation in the flowerpot, the mildewing is prevented, the outdoor rainwater can be effectively collected into the storage bin formed by the top plate 7, the vertical plate 8 and the bottom plate 10 through gaps among the collecting plate 6, the outer shell 1, the inner shell 3 and the two reinforcing plates 2, the energy brought by collision can be effectively absorbed by the reinforcing plates 2, the flowerpot is protected from being deformed, the stored water sources can be conveyed to the upper part of the flowerpot again through the water suction pipe 11, the water pump 12 and the water pipe 13, the mist spray nozzle 14 with small flow rate is used for slowly and automatically irrigating the plants, and the water sources are saved.
